               	 		18A:7F-53  Calculation of equalization aid.
 
11.Each school district's and county vocational school district's equalization aid shall be calculated as follows:
 
EQAID = AB - LSHARE provided that EQAID shall not be less than zero; and
 
where 
 
AB is the district's adequacy budget calculated pursuant to section 9 of this act; and
 
LSHARE is the district's local share calculated pursuant to section 10 of this act.
 
Each district's equalization aid for general fund expenses shall be expended to provide a thorough and efficient system of education consistent with the core curriculum content standards established pursuant to section 4 of this act. 
 
A school district may make an appeal to the commissioner on the amount of its equalization aid on the basis that the calculation of income within the local share formula under section 10 of this act does not accurately reflect the district's income wealth.
 
L.2007, c.260, s.11.
